  1. Shirley Mae Jones (born March 31, 1934) is an American actress and singer. In her six decades in show business, she has starred as wholesome characters in a number of musical films, such as Oklahoma! (1955), Carousel (1956), and The Music Man (1962).

May 9, 2024 · Shirley Jones, American actress who was a musical star in the 1950s and early 1960s before becoming better known for her role as the matriarch of a family singing group in the TV sitcom The Partridge Family in the early 1970s. Her movies included Oklahoma!, Carousel, Elmer Gantry, and The Music Man.
